首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

WINDOWS RESTful服务上的cURL POST命令行

以下是关于WINDOWS RESTful服务上的cURL POST命令行的完善且全面的答案:

  1. 名词概念: cURL是一个命令行工具,用于获取或发送数据,支持多种协议,如HTTP、HTTPS、FTP等。在Windows系统中,可以使用cURL发送HTTP POST请求到RESTful服务。
  2. 分类: cURL属于命令行工具类别。
  3. 优势: cURL具有跨平台性,可以在Windows、Linux、macOS等操作系统中使用。它支持多种协议,可以方便地发送HTTP请求,包括GET、POST、PUT、DELETE等方法。
  4. 应用场景: cURL可以用于测试RESTful服务,验证服务的正确性和可用性。也可以用于自动化任务,如定时获取数据、自动化部署等。
  5. 推荐的腾讯云相关产品: 腾讯云API网关、腾讯云云函数、腾讯云容器服务等。
  6. 产品介绍链接地址: API网关:https://cloud.tencent.com/product/apigateway 云函数:https://cloud.tencent.com/product/scf 容器服务:https://cloud.tencent.com/product/tke

以下是一个示例cURL POST命令行:

代码语言:txt
复制
curl -X POST -H "Content-Type: application/json" -d '{"key1":"value1", "key2":"value2"}' http://your-restful-service-url

其中,-X POST表示使用POST方法发送请求,-H表示设置请求头,-d表示设置请求体,http://your-restful-service-url表示RESTful服务的URL地址。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Windows 使用 ConEmu 命令行终端打开多窗口启动 Redis 服务

由于开发机器是 Windows 系统,每天启动计算机都需要重新开启 Redis 服务很麻烦。 于是计划写个简单 batch 脚本,能在桌面点击脚本完成启动和连接 Redis 服务功能。...命令行终端 ConEmu,安装在 E:\Program Files\ConEmu。...batch 实现 基础知识 在 batch 脚本中输入使用命令默认都会打开系统自带命令行工具(Win + R)如: 有一个 cd_redis.bat 脚本: :: 进入 Redis 安装目录 ::...huliuqing echo 'Enter in redis install directory...' cd E:\redis2.4.5 pause 使用 ConEmu 打开多个窗口并启动 Redis 服务...需要解决问题是: 进入并启动 ConEmu 命令行程序 在 ConEmu 中运行命令 能够在一个 batch 脚本中开启多个窗口 最终 batch 脚本是这样: start "Three tabs

3.3K20
  • 使用命令行重启Windows服务方法

    使用命令行重启Windows服务方法 命令: c:/> shutdown /r 通常大多数用户使用GUI图形界面方式访问远程或本地Windows系统。...在某些情况下,我们没有图形界面的系统重启按钮,但我们仍然可以使用命令行重新启动远程服务器。本文将帮助你重新启动远程Windows Server使用命令行提示符。...使用命令行重新启动Windows Server 只需使用shutdown /r 命令来重新启动Windows服务器。以下是shutdown命令各种例子。...c:/> shutdown /r /f /m REMOTE-PC /c "After Installing Software" 以上所述是小编给大家介绍使用命令行重启Windows服务方法,希望对大家有所帮助...,如果大家有任何疑问请给我留言,小编会及时回复大家

    5.6K40

    ELK Stack系列之基础篇(九) - Elasticsearch交互方式

    一、RESTFUL、 API 、JSON、CURL 介绍 Elasticsearch 是一个分布式 基于RESTful风格搜索和数据分析引擎。那么什么是RESTFUL呢?...指资源表现层。资源是什么?比如一段文本、一部电影、一张图片,这些都可以叫资源。这些资源存在我们服务被所搜到肯定有一个标识吧,这个标识我们称为URL。这个URL又是什么呢?...通过这些手段才能让服务器发生状态转化,而最终这种转化是要建立在表现层之上。比如你改一个服务目录,改完后表现出来形式就变化了。这就是表现层状态转化相关定义。...CURL:以命令行形式来执行HTTP协议请求工具。也就是说我们在里能执行程序我们用Curl命令也能执行。当然也可以通过 CURL来操作GET/POST/PUT/DELETE方法。...(可以去网上搜一下) 第三种方式:Linux命令行方式 比如 Curl -X GET/PUT/POST/DELETE 'http://ip:port/poems' 第四种方式:KibanaDev Tools

    1.2K30

    每个Java开发人员应该知道五种RESTful客户端代码

    如何访问RESTful Web服务?这取决于你想要完成事情。 如果您只想测试连接性,像curl这样基于终端实用程序是一个很棒RESTful Web服务客户端。...以下是每个Java开发人员应该知道五种: 1.Curl Curl是一个基于Unix实用程序,它使开发人员能够从命令行调用URL并生成有关REST响应结果信息。...随着越来越多Windows用户采用Git和GitHub,越来越多开发人员可以立即使用curl命令。...将curl用作简单GET请求RESTful Web服务客户端语法是: $ curl -X GET --header "text:Easter" --header "language:fr" http...RESTChrome扩展程序 如果您无法访问curl并且您不打算编写RESTful Web服务客户端代码,那么您始终可以选择安装将调用基于REST服务Chrome或Firefox扩展。

    2.9K30

    使用 Flask 创建 RESTful 服务

    这篇文章目标是实现一个通过 API 访问服务端,主要实现以下功能: 使用 Flask 创建一个服务器 实现通过 RESTful API 访问 实现数据持久化存储 实现用户认证 使用 Flask 创建服务器...传输资源:Web服务接受与返回互联网媒体类型,比如:JSON,XML,YAML等。 对资源操作:Web服务在该资源所支持一系列请求方法(比如:POST,GET,PUT或DELETE)。...主要用于客户端和服务器之间无状态、统一接口方式通讯,我们经常访问网页既是一个典型客户端和服务器模型,我们在浏览器中所看到网页是一个客户端,而为它提供内容服务器;另外我们手机中 APP 也是一个客户端...,我们在 APP 中看到图片信息等都是通过服务器来提供。...API 服务端,总体来说完成了预期所要完成目标。

    1.4K40

    不用一行代码,用 API 操作数据库,你信吗

    ,更厉害是,不用为适配写一行代码,来了解下吧 神器出场 今天主角是 sandman2 可以基于已存在数据库,自动生成一个 RESTful API 服务器,而不需要写任何代码,用作者的话说,简单地就像给食物加点盐...命令行工具,用它来启动一个 RESTful API 服务器 不用写一行代码,直接启动: sandman2ctl sqlite+pysqlite:///data.db 注意:如果用 python 版本是...3.8 及以上,且在 Windows ,执行时可能会遇到,AttributeError: module 'time' has no attribute 'clock' 错误 这是因为 3.8 以后...,建议将服务器创建在本地或内网环境中 API 以 RESTful 角度来看,库表相当于资源(resource),一组资源相当于集合(collection) 以下测验,均采用 curl 工具进行,具体用法可参考...方法用于新增,新增内容,由请求数据部分提供,例如增加一个学生信息: $ curl -X POST -d '{"name": "Lily", "age": 17, "class":1, "profile

    1.3K20

    windows下启动mysql服务命令行启动和手动启动方法

    今天遇到mysql服务无法启动,上网一查很多人也遇到mysql服务器启动不了问题, 所以就索性整理了 windows下启动mysql服务命令行启动和手动启动方法文章,以便各位遇到同类问题朋友进行参考...关闭的话,点击这个小窗口停止按钮即可进行服务关闭。     2、命令行下启动mysql服务。    ...如图     进入Mysql目录下bin目录中,如图: (2)输入mysql命令行服务启用命令:     net stat mysql (对应服务关闭命令为 net stop...mysql)    如图所示: 看到上图就完成了通过命令行进行mysql服务启动操作。...以上就是通过windows下启动mysql服务命令行启动和手动启动方法和步骤,希望对大家有所帮助。

    4.5K20

    Elasticsearch 简介

    事实 Elasticsearch 完整栈有如下几个: Beats Elasticsearch Kibana Logstash Beats 是一些轻量级可以允许在客户端服务器中代理。...而且,所有的这些功能被集成到一台服务器,你应用可以通过简单 RESTful API、各种语言客户端甚至命令行与之交互。...可以参考文档 “Elastic:开发者上手指南” 来安装 Elasticsearch 在 Unix/Linux运行 bin/elasticsearch,或在 Windows 运行 bin\elasticsearch.bat...你在 Windows 可以安装 cygwin 来运行 curl 指令 运行更多服务器… 使用 cURL 命令和 Elasticsearch 对话 我们可以使用 cURL 将请求从命令行提交到本地...(刚才上面的那个 post_date 在建立索引时候已经自动被识别为 date 类型) curl -XGET 'http://localhost:9200/twitter/_search?

    79320

    Web 开发 RESTful

    } 也可以用 curl 工具在终端或者命令行下发送请求: curl http://localhost:5000 -s { "greet": "Hello Flask RESTful!"...} curl 参数 -s 是开启安静模式意思 资源 从上面代码中可以看到,资源是 Resource 类子类,以请求方法( GET、POST 等)名称小写形式定义方法,能对对应方法请求作出相应...,例如上面资源类中定义 get 方法可以对 GET 请求作出相应,还可以定义 put、post、delete 等,称之为视图方法。...请求解析 RESTful 服务器对请求数据有很强依赖,就请求数据获取及校验是很繁琐事情,还好 Flask-RESTful 提供了非常好请求解析工具 reqparse,不仅可以获取请求数据,还可以对数据进行校验并返回合适错误消息...parser.add_argument('id', type=int, help='必须提供参数 id', location='args') 请求解析器支持继承,可以定义最高级别的解析器,逐渐细化,最后应用具体资源

    1.1K40

    前后端分离开发,RESTful 接口如何设计

    使用 curl 命令行工具,可以输入以下命令: curl http://fakelibrary.org/library 上面的命令使用默认格式,但你可能不需要这种格式信息。...就图书馆用户而言,上面提到这些 URL 可能就是只读,但是图书馆员使用应用程序时实际可以操作这些资源。 例如添加一本新书,可以向 main/book 地址 POST 一个 XML。...4.2 POST 在辨别 POST 和 PUT 动词意图时候,情况开始变得不那么清晰。根据定义,二者似乎都可以被客户端用来创建或更新服务器资源,然而它们用途各有不同。...响应码 HTTP 响应码为我们在客户端和服务器之间对话提供了丰富请求状态信息。大多数人只熟悉一般意义200、403、404或者500,但是还有更多有用代码可供使用。...5.4.1 curl curl 是流行库和命令行工具之一,支持在各种资源上调用各种协议。

    2.5K01

    windows 2008 R2 64位服务器中开启php curl扩展方法

    这篇文章主要介绍了windows 2008 R2 64位服务器中开启php curl扩展方法,需要朋友可以参考下 今天小编接到一客户提问:系统是windows2008R2版 php_curl这个扩展没有开启...,我当时在想怎么可能呢,小编配了好多次每个扩展就是开启这个函数 进服务器看了下没有任何问题,extension=php_curl.dll这个明明是开启,libeay32.dll、ssleay32.dll...、php_curl.dll 这几个文件在C:\WINDOWS\system32目录下也有,加载phpinfo时怎么就没有Curl项呢 重新注册在开始-运行-输入regsvr32 php_curl.dll...提示不兼容,突然想到小编早上也在配置一个PHP时出现由于系统是32位64位引起问题,当时就在想会不会配置方法有区别,看了下系统果然是64位 找到系统文件下syswow64这个文件(这个文件是windows...操作系统子系统,能够运行32位应用程序,并且在所有64位版本windows都存在) 抱着侥幸心理将上面的三个DLL文件复制到了syswow64这个文件夹下,重启了下IIS 架设个测试站点 复制代码

    1.9K00

    RESTful 架构基础

    使用 curl 命令行工具,可以输入以下命令: $ curl http://fakelibrary.org/library 上面的命令使用默认格式,但你可能不需要这种格式信息。...就图书馆用户而言,上面提到这些 URL 可能就是只读,但是图书馆员使用应用程序时实际可以操作这些资源。 例如添加一本新书,可以向 main/book 地址 POST 一个 XML。...4.2 POST 在辨别 POST 和 PUT 动词意图时候,情况开始变得不那么清晰。根据定义,二者似乎都可以被客户端用来创建或更新服务器资源,然而它们用途各有不同。...使用标识符中支持世界各种语言字符。...5.4.1 curl curl 是流行库和命令行工具之一,支持在各种资源上调用各种协议。

    93230

    RestFul架构基础

    使用 curl 命令行工具,可以输入以下命令: $ curl http://fakelibrary.org/library 上面的命令使用默认格式,但你可能不需要这种格式信息。...就图书馆用户而言,上面提到这些 URL 可能就是只读,但是图书馆员使用应用程序时实际可以操作这些资源。 例如添加一本新书,可以向 main/book 地址 POST 一个 XML。...4.2 POST 在辨别 POST 和 PUT 动词意图时候,情况开始变得不那么清晰。根据定义,二者似乎都可以被客户端用来创建或更新服务器资源,然而它们用途各有不同。...响应码 HTTP 响应码为我们在客户端和服务器之间对话提供了丰富请求状态信息。大多数人只熟悉一般意义200、403、404或者500,但是还有更多有用代码可供使用。...5.4.1 curl curl 是流行库和命令行工具之一,支持在各种资源上调用各种协议。

    62410

    RESTful 架构基础

    使用 curl 命令行工具,可以输入以下命令: $ curl http://fakelibrary.org/library 上面的命令使用默认格式,但你可能不需要这种格式信息。...就图书馆用户而言,上面提到这些 URL 可能就是只读,但是图书馆员使用应用程序时实际可以操作这些资源。 例如添加一本新书,可以向 main/book 地址 POST 一个 XML。...4.2 POST 在辨别 POST 和 PUT 动词意图时候,情况开始变得不那么清晰。根据定义,二者似乎都可以被客户端用来创建或更新服务器资源,然而它们用途各有不同。...响应码 HTTP 响应码为我们在客户端和服务器之间对话提供了丰富请求状态信息。大多数人只熟悉一般意义200、403、404或者500,但是还有更多有用代码可供使用。...5.4.1 curl curl 是流行库和命令行工具之一,支持在各种资源上调用各种协议。

    77920

    跟着官方文档学Python——Django Rest framework

    前后端分离[把前端界面效果(html,css,js分离到另一个服务端,python服务端只需要返回数据即可]。前端形成一个独立网站,服务端构成一个独立网站 什么是API?...目前市面上大部分公司开发人员使用接口服务架构主要有:restful、rpc、soap。 什么是RESTful API? 将所有的事物抽象为资源,资源对应唯一标识。...状态转移:使用GET/ POST/ PUT/ DELETE等HTTP动词操作资源,实现资源状态转变。 RESTful风格API即为RESTful API。...通过GET/ POST/ PUT/ DELETE来获取/新建/更新/删除资源。一般使用JSON格式返回数据。大多数web框架都有相应插件支持RESTful API。...python manage.py runserver 可以从命令行访问我们API,使用诸如 curl curl: 利用URL语法在命令行方式下工作开源文件传输工具。

    2.3K10
    领券